Third Class Easter Update

Rang a Trí Easter Update.

What a busy term it has been here in third class! We welcomed our new teacher, Ms. Mullane and we made cards for Mrs. Meade to celebrate her new baby Dan. We were so excited when she came in to visit us too!

We have been learning so much this term! In Maths we have been focusing on multiplication, division, money, time and fractions. We really enjoy using interactive games and practical work to help us learn.

For Gaeilge we have been learning about many new topics. We designed a display for An tEarrach (Spring) and labelled it with all our new vocabulary.

In English we have spent a long time learning about narrative writing. We all planned, wrote and edited our stories. Then we wrote them out on bordered sheets and illustrated them to form our class story book. Ms. Mullane was so proud of all the effort we put into our work. We also started our class novel “Bill’s New Frock” and are having fun reading and discussing it in class.

In January we performed at Peace Proms in UL. We had practiced hard and we were very proud of how our performance went on the night! We also celebrated Grandparent’s Day. We designed a poster to show how much we love our Grandparents, and we sang them a song too. We had so much fun showing our grandparents around our classroom and letting them look at all the work we had been doing.

In February, we learned about two very important saints, St Brigid and St Valentine. First, we learned all about St. Brigid. We took part in a live webinar with other primary schools around the country to listen to facts and legends about St. Brigid and Ireland long ago. We took notes as we listened and used them to create a knowledge board all about St Brigid. Then, we made crosses out of rushes like she did long ago and we brought them home to protect our houses.

We had been learning all about circuits in SESE so we used this knowledge to make paper circuit Valentine’s Day cards that really lit up! We were very excited to bring these home and share them with the people we love.

March has been our busiest month yet! At the beginning of the month we celebrated “Engineer’s Week.” We learned about bridges and looked at different types. We then experimented in our groups to see if we could make strong bridges out of paper and tape.

Seachtain na Gaeilge was a fun time in our class. We learned new phrases every day and could win Dojo points by speaking Gaeilge in the yard. We enjoyed performing our new dance, “An Dreoilín” and learning “Amhrán na bhFiann” our national anthem. We sang it along with the Irish rugby players to help them win the Grand Slam! For Mother’s Day we created jars filled with all the reasons we love our moms. We had so many that it was hard to choose just ten!  We loved World Book Day. Dressing up in our costumes, visiting the book fair and creating reading forts in our classroom to read with our torches. This last week we were part of the “Team Limerick Clean Up” We learned about Easter, did some Easter art and got lovely treats from the Easter Bunny! So much fun!

We are all happy to be having such a well-deserved break after all our hard work. We will come back in two weeks ready to see our friends and enjoy our final term in 3rd class.
